Extremum principles for nonpotential and initial-value problems

J.J. Telega

Arch. Mech. 54 (5-6), 663-690, 2002

Keywords:


Abstract


The aim of this paper is to derive extrernum and saddle-point principles for a class of nonpotential and initial-value problerns. The procedure used is based on an extension of the procedure primarily used by BREZIS and EKELAND [7,8] to classical parabolic equations. In essence, this approach exploits some fundamental notions of convex analysis.
